The Naked City Pizza Shop Las Vegas Photos Restaurant Reviews 24888

The Naked City Pizza Shop Las Vegas Photos Restaurant Reviews

Related pictures for The Naked City Pizza Shop Las Vegas Photos Restaurant Reviews